Deesa is a subdivision located in the Banas Kantha District of Gujarat, India. Covering an area of 1478.18 km², Deesa is home to a population of 588123 people, according to the 2011 Census. The sub-district has a high population density of 397.87 /km² (people per squar km), making it one of the densely populated regions in the district.
Deesa comprises a total of 148 villages, each contributing to the vibrant and diverse demographic makeup of the region. The area plays a crucial role in the overall administration and rural development of Banas Kantha District.
As per the 2011 Census, the population of Deesa Subdivision stands at approximately 588123 people. This population is divided into an urban population of 116154 and a rural population of 471969. With a population density of around 397.87 /km² (persons per square kilometer), Deesa is a highly populated region in Banas Kantha District, contributing significantly to the demographic profile of the area.
| Rural | Urban | Total | |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total | 471969 | 116154 | 588123 |
| Male | 242824 | 61298 | 304122 |
| Female | 229145 | 54856 | 284001 |
The Deesa Subdivision consists of approximately 105016 households, including 22626 urban households and 82390 rural households. The average household size in the subdivision is about 5.60persons per household , reflecting the area's population density and family structures. The majority of households are located in rural areas, contributing to the overall demographic profile of Deesa in Banas Kantha District.
| Rural | Urban | Total |
|---|---|---|
| 82390 | 22626 | 105016 |
In Deesa Subdivision, villages are categorized based on their population sizes. Here’s a breakdown of the number of villages within each population range:
| Population | Villages |
|---|---|
| less than 200 | 0 |
| 200-499 | 4 |
| 500-999 | 14 |
| 1000-1999 | 32 |
| 2000-4999 | 81 |
| 5000-9999 | 13 |
| 10000 and above | 4 |
